Since Graces was going with her to the black market, Lu Xia didn’t have the butler accompany them. After all, the construction of No. 2 Institute still needed him to keep an eye on things.

The evening they were set to leave, Graces had the butler quickly prepare two cloaks.

Lu Xia was a little curious when she saw them. "What are these for?"

"The black market is full of shady characters. It’s best to be careful." As he spoke, Graces reached out to adjust her hood, its wide opening perfectly concealing Lu Xia’s face.

All anyone could see was her small, delicate chin.

The butler saw the two of them out, adding a word of caution. "You must be careful, and stay close to Graces."

"I will, don’t you worry. Just look after the house. We’ll be back later tonight." Lu Xia waved to the butler and followed Graces into the car.

Over the past two days, Graces’s condition seemed to have stabilized. The wound on his chest was healing well, and the hard scales hadn’t reappeared as long as he wasn’t in danger.

’She recalled the blood test from two days ago. It showed that Graces’s Beastification Gene had risen from under 30% to 65%.

So, if nothing else went wrong, it seemed that while his injury had been perilous, it had also been a blessing in disguise, activating the Beastification Gene within him.

The only thing was, Graces hadn’t yet learned to control the power that came with it.

For the past few days, Lu Xia had been replacing all of Graces’s drinking water with Spiritual Spring Water. It had played a major role in his rapid stabilization, since the water had healing and purifying properties.’

Lu Xia was lost in thought on the way to the black market. She only snapped out of it when they arrived at their destination and she followed Graces out of the car.

Her eyes fell upon a desolate, uninhabited patch of suburbia, completely overgrown with weeds.

Lu Xia looked around in surprise. "The black market is here?"

"The black market on the Imperial Star has eight entrances. This is just one of them, and it’s fairly close to the Toya Auction House. Stay close, and watch your step." As he finished speaking, he took Lu Xia’s hand.

Lu Xia was a little surprised by how much Graces knew about the black market. ’The butler once said the military conducted annual raids on the black market. Did Graces take part in one? Is that why he knows so much?’

As the thought occurred to her, she asked, "How do you know so much about this place?"

Graces reached out to adjust her hood again before replying in a soft voice, "The military had a mission here once. I led the team, that’s how I know."

"No wonder." Hearing this, Lu Xia didn’t press further. She wasn’t particularly interested in what kind of mission Graces had conducted here.

She followed Graces through a patch of chest-high grass and saw an entrance leading straight underground.

’If Graces hadn’t brought her here, she never would have known that this seemingly abandoned cellar was one of the eight entrances to the black market.’

"Once we’re inside, if anyone asks questions, let me do the talking. Don’t say a word. Females don’t normally come here."

After all, females were pampered and privileged. Even one without a powerful family background could live very well as long as she was willing to put in a little effort. Therefore, no female in her right mind would take the initiative to come to the black market.

Of course, if a female *did* appear in the black market, she would most likely fetch a very high price.

After passing through the narrow entrance, they found themselves in a brightly lit Underground City.

’If she hadn’t seen it with her own eyes, she never would have imagined such a spectacular city could exist underground.’

"The black market only opens at night. It’s completely empty during the day," Graces explained in a low voice. As they passed a mask stall, he bought two plain, patternless white masks, handing one to Lu Xia and keeping the other.

Lu Xia took it without asking any questions and obediently put it on. ’Now, as long as she doesn’t take off her clothes or speak, no one will know she’s a female.’

"The Toya auction doesn’t start for another hour. Do you want to look around a bit?"

Lu Xia nodded. She was incredibly curious about this place.

Seeing her reaction, a faint smile touched Graces’s eyes as he led her by the hand deeper into the market.

If you didn’t know it was the black market, the bustling scene would make you think it was just a particularly lively night market.

The stalls on either side were selling all sorts of things—food, accessories, clothes, pets, and more. It was a dazzling, varied assortment.

Lu Xia followed Graces, stopping here and there, finding it all fascinating. Then they arrived at one particular stall, and she was stunned for a moment by what she saw.

Because brazenly displayed on the stall was the beauty cream developed by the No. 1 Institute!

’The beauty cream is being sold in the black market?’

Lu Xia tugged on Graces’s hand, but before she could even give him a signal, Graces was already asking, "How much for this beauty cream?"

"This one’s 5,999, that one’s 8,999," said the tall, cloaked Beastman sitting behind the stall. "This is all I’ve got, so buy it now if you want it. This stuff is the real deal, I don’t need to tell you how well it works. It’s sold out up top, and who knows how many people are still waiting to get their hands on it."

Just hearing the prices made Lu Xia want to shout, ’Are you serious?!’

’The official price for the 500ml version is 599, and he’s selling it for 5,999. The 1000ml is 899, and he’s selling it for 8,999. He must be making an absolute killing doing business like this!’

"Did you snap all of these up yourself?"

"Of course! My younger brother was chosen as a volunteer. I saw it with my own eyes—he used this stuff to completely heal the burn scars on his face. This was before it was even on the market. I just knew that once it was released, it would be a huge hit, so I had my whole family rush to buy it. But there are only so many of us, so this is all we got. Yeah, my price is a little steep, but think about it. The sooner you buy, the sooner you use it, the sooner you can enjoy it, and the sooner you’ll heal, right?"

’He was being surprisingly honest, but his prices were still outrageous.’

’Still, this encounter was a wake-up call for her. In the future, she’d have to implement purchase limits for new product releases.

As for the scalping, that would naturally resolve itself once production capacity increased. This guy was just making a quick buck while he could.’

’With that in mind, Lu Xia decided not to pursue the matter. The fact that he’d thought of this scheme was a skill in itself. There was no need to be ruthless about it.

Besides, the guy had bought the product with his own hard-earned money. She couldn’t really control how much he chose to resell it for.’

She curled a finger in Graces’s palm. He got the hint immediately and was about to lead her to another section of the market when a voice suddenly boomed from behind them. "Make way! Everyone, make way!"

The jangling of a camel’s bell followed the shout. Lu Xia looked toward the sound and saw a tall camel heading their way. It was pulling a cart that held a large iron cage. Inside sat a white-haired man in a black robe.

The man’s eyes were closed as he leaned against the bars of the cage. His face was pale, and on the back of the hand hanging at his side was a red birthmark shaped like a peach blossom.
